Steve Bruce: 'Hull City didn't deserve defeat'

Bruce: 'Hull didn't deserve defeat'

Steve Bruce has said that Hull City did not deserve their 2-0 defeat to Southampton in the Premier League this afternoon.

James Ward-Prowse opened the scoring from the penalty spot before Graziano Pelle doubled the lead, leaving Hull just outside the relegation zone.

The manager told BBC Sport: "It's a crazy game at times. We certainly didn't deserve, in my opinion, to get beat 2-0.

"We did enough to warrant getting something out of it. But we gave away a bad goal. It was a penalty. And we are where we are because of our inability to score goals.

"The one thing that did disappoint me was a yellow card for Graziano Pelle. I think it warranted a bit more than that. If the referee does see the forearm smash across Alex Bruce's face it's certainly a red card. But he's not given it for that."

The loss leaves them 17th in the table, with the three clubs below them still to play this weekend.
